Transaction 11010c6c579c60392b74d6e74c2e20b1f7ae90d64a607ff3973ff1b356974ea0
1 Input
1 Output
-
11010c6c579c60392b74d6e74c2e20b1f7ae90d64a607ff3973ff1b356974ea0:0
- value
- 10541685
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7177d569f4f05d041a556ac28a8103ca60ab660f OP_EQUAL
- address
- 3C2yqQeC2FR81kThhhPWbKZ6R66gioNafZ